Battery Replacement

You can change the battery on your mazda cx-5 key fob replacement cost 3 keyfob at home. You should only replace it when the battery fails or you notice a message stating "Low keyfob battery" on the multi-information display. Replace battery."

You'll need an flathead screwdriver along with tape and patience to open the case. Find a gap or notch in the bottom portion of the metal of your Mazda 3's key fob and then insert the tip of the screwdriver into it to remove the lower half. Repeat the process for the top piece of metal Be careful not to scratch the rubber ring on the bottom of the case.

When the fob case is open, you'll see the slot on either side of the case, which houses the battery. Start on the other side of the case and then gently lift it up. Remove the old battery and then put in the new CR2025 ensure that it's facing up to ensure proper polarity. Finally, place the cap on the battery and then reattach both sides of the key fob's case. Continue pressing until you can hear them click.

After replacing the battery check the fob to make sure it's working by locking and unlocking your doors. If everything is in order you're good to go. Mazda 3 Key Replacement 3 remote features can be used again.

Mercedes-Benz-3D-Star.pngPairing Issues

If your key fob has stopped suddenly it could be a sign that the transmitter inside the car has been damaged. It is typically a need for the assistance of a professional for repair and will likely require a replacement key fob.

If you've attempted to replace the battery and reprogramme the key fob but it hasn't worked the chip inside the key fob might be defective. This can happen if the keyfob was dropped, exposed to saltwater, or was touched by dirty fingers.

To determine the cause To determine the cause, you must locate a tiny "key" built into the fob's seam which allows you to open it and remove the circuit board. You will then be able check for any corrosion or damage on the chip. To avoid damaging the chip, it is recommended to use a clean paper towel.

If you're unsure then you should also examine the battery connector's terminals for cracks, or breaks. If this is the case, then carefully soldering them back in place can usually restore the function of the key fob. Additionally, you can look at the buttons to determine whether they've been worn out or damaged. If they are loose, they can be resoldered into position, unless they've physically snapped.

Locking/unlocking the Doors

The buttons on the key fob transmit electronic signals to a solenoid inside the car, which converts that signal into mechanical action that locks and unlocks the doors. If the door lock does not work it could be due to an issue with the solenoid. This requires expert auto repair shops to examine.

A dead 12 volt can also hinder the fob from working effectively. This can happen when your battery fails to charge or if your contacts get corroded. The good news is that a new battery is able to solve this issue in only minutes.

The receiver module may be the reason why the key fob doesn't work after replacing the battery or program the device. The device receives radio frequency signals from the key fob and interprets them to control the vehicle's functions. If it malfunctions it could cost a lot to repair.
